Det är omöjligt att fastställa en enda uppfinnare av programvara. Här är varför:
* Programvara är ett koncept, inte en fysisk uppfinning: Programvara hänvisar till instruktionerna som berättar för en dator vad man ska göra. Det är ett logiskt koncept som utvecklats gradvis.
* Tidiga pionjärer: Många individer gav avgörande bidrag till utvecklingen av programvara. Några nyckelfigurer inkluderar:
* Ada Lovelace (1843): Anses vara den första datorprogrammeraren för sitt arbete med Charles Babbages analytiska motor.
* Grace Hopper (1940 -talet): Utvecklade den första kompilatorn och översatte mänsklig läsbar kod till maskinspråk.
* Alan Turing (1930 -talet): Banbrytande konceptet med en universell Turing -maskin och lägger grunden för moderna datorer.
* John von Neumann (1940 -talet): Utvecklade von Neumann -arkitekturen, som är grunden för de flesta moderna datorer.
* Kontinuerlig utveckling: Programvaran har ständigt utvecklats sedan dess tidiga dagar. Nya programmeringsspråk, operativsystem och applikationer utvecklas ständigt och bygger på tidigare generationer.
I stället för att tillskriva programvaruuppfinningen till en enda person, bör vi erkänna de kollektiva ansträngningarna från otaliga individer som bidrog till dess utveckling över tid.